The trailer of SatyaPrem Ki Katha does a good job of hiding a major plot conflict of the love story between Kartik Aaryan's Satyaprem aka Sattu and Kiara Advani's Katha. Directed by Sameer Vidhwans, the romantic drama is about Sattu, an unemployed but good-hearted youngster, who can't find a girl to marry, and harbours a crush on Katha, the most vibrant girl of his town and also the daughter of a rich businessman. After saving her from a suicide attempt, Sattu finds his dreams come true when Katha's parents approach his family seeking his hand for marriage. After marriage, though, Sattu realises that Katha isn't interested in having sexual relations with him, and what's more, she holds a dark secret that prevents her from doing so. It turns out that Katha has a devastating secret. She was sexually assaulted by her boyfriend Tapan, got pregnant as a result and had secretly carried out an abortion. When her father finds out that she had an abortion, he kept on blaming her instead of finding out the truth - which is also why she attempted suicide - and got her married without her consent. Even though Katha and Sattu fall in love in due course of time, they just can't get intimate as Katha begins to get haunted by the scars of that incident.
The Happy Ending
On the occasion of Satyanarayan pooja, Sattu reveals to everyone that Katha was sexually assaulted and he had gone to the police station to file FIR against Tapan. When his father admonishes Sattu for saying out what happened to Sattu in the public, Sattu scolds him saying why should there be a stigma on Katha, when it was never her fault. Sattu also managed to convince Katha to fight the case against Tapan and get the justice she deserves, and she thanks him for giving her the strength to fight back the world.
